The Cavalleri family's holdings in Erbusco were first documented in the fifteenth century, but it is from the late nineteen-sixties onwards, thanks to the contribution of Gian Paolo Cavalleri and his son Giovanni, that the company began its contemporary journey, carving out a place for itself among the companies that have been able to make the most of the vocation of the land and the quality of the wines of Franciacorta. Guided to this day by Giovanni's grandchildren, Cavalleri now owns 42 hectares of vineyards, cultivated according to principles of utmost respect for the environment and the ecosystem, so as to be able to guarantee the highest quality grapes in the winery, and to be able to best represent their seasonal and varietal characteristics. This Franciacorta Dosaggio Zero is produced from Chardonnay from vineyards that are at least 30 years old. After harvesting, the grapes undergo a soft pressing process to extract only the free-run must. Following fermentation and ageing of the bases, the final cuvée rests on the lees for over 40 months. The result is an exceptionally elegant refined Franciacorta. Straw yellow in colour, brightened by a very fine and intense perlage, this zero dosage wine reveals floral and spicy notes on the nose together with sensations of small pastries, all well balanced by fresh and citrus touches. On the palate, it is vertical and pleasantly citrusy, with a length and a full flavour, vibrant finish. Ideal as a sparkling wine to be drunk as a couple during a romantic dinner, it is recommended in pairings that bring out its elegant and essential character, such as a red prawn crudo or a salmon tartare. In Castiglione Falletto, in the heart of Barolo is the Cavallotto Estate with a family that since 1928 has cultivated the vineyards of the Bricco Boschis hill. A history of family and wine tradition that has matured over time. In 1946 they were among the first growers in the area to vinify their own grapes, creating in 1948 the first label of Barolo Cavallotto. Today the company is led by Laura, Giuseppe and Alfio, the fourth generation of Cavallotto born and raised in Bricco Boschis. In this estate are vinified only grapes owned, from which are obtained DOC and DOCG wines: Barolo, Dolcetto d'Alba, Barbera d'Alba, Langhe Nebbiolo, Langhe Freisa, Langhe Grign from Grignolino grapes, Langhe Chardonnay and Pinner from Pinot Noir. The winery covers 25 hectares of vineyards in a single body, all owned by the family and cultivated with an innovative system of organic viticulture. For the care of the soil, the Cavallotto family has chosen the technique of spontaneous grassing and the sub-row is also mowed by hand. The work in the vineyard is personally supervised by Alfio and Giuseppe, winemakers born in this Estate, in which they want to leave their personal mark in respect of the land and family tradition. All the grapes produced have been vinified and bottled under the Cavallotto brand since 1948, with malolactic fermentation by indigenous yeasts, without the need to inoculate bacteria. Choices and vinification techniques that have found their maximum expression in the enhancement of Bricco Boschis, a label recognized as an excellence of Barolo and Piedmont.
